The Women’s Ivy Boa STR8JKT has a three part lacing procedure for getting the boot fastened. The internal liner lace with a quick pull and flip lock, STR8JKT with a quick pull and lock and the external BOA. The addition of STR8JKT to the boots fastening system provides unparalleled support and comfort and the combination is quick, functional and provides superb fit. Gone are the days of excessive heel movement and struggling with laces in the cold, or with gloved hands. Specification: Boa Coiler Lacing STR8JKT Halo 2 Liner Custom Fit Foam Mystic 1 Footbed Trinity Outsole Heel Grip Washable Flex: Medium (5/10) Features: Lacing: BOA Coiler is a quick and easy lacing solution. Simply push the dial in and rotate clockwise to fasten and pull the dial out to release. The newer Coiler version of BOA automatically draws in the slack making it even quicker than the original. Lock your feet down with the supreme comfort of STR8JKT, featuring an additional inner heel harness to combat dreaded heel lift and provide optimal comfort. This is controlled with an external quick pull and lock lace. Liner: Designed specifically for women from the ground up, the Halo 2 Liners guarantee the best fit, softest touch and are extra warm. For increased comfort and foothold Custom Fit heat mouldable foam is strategically placed in the sensitive areas of the foot, shin, ankle and heel. Specific cat-tongue like Heel Grip material around your feel keeps your socks from slipping down and causing pressure points. The design process uses materials that do not need to be glued together meaning these liners do not deteriorate trough washing. Cushioning: The Mystic 1 Footbed increases blood circulation and prevents fatigue. The low profile Trinity Outsole has extra emphasis on board-feel and is inspired by skate shoe design. The Ivy BOA offers fantastic value for money. BOA, an integrated liner lock and the additional STR8JKT feature don’t usually come cheap but you get them all in this £200 boot. Despite being billed as a freestyle boot the mid-flex and premium fit makes it a great all-rounder suitable for the vast majority of riders and all terrain. Is it for me? Perfect if you’re looking for a mid-flexing, do everything (except break the bank) boot with quick but high-performance fastening.
The women’s Binary BOA is all about ease of use and providing a high level of support. With dual BOA closures you can really dial in your fit and the stiffer flex makes it a responsive, longer lasting boot. Specification Shell Dual BOA Closure Performance Backstay Articulating Cuff 3D Molded Tongue High Density Evolution Foam Outsole Flex: Medium/Stiff Features The Dual BOA Closure allows you to fine tune your fit and flex with focused lock-down in the ankle area to secure your heel. A backstay runs from your heel up the back of your boot. The Performance Backstay offers a solid flex and provides durability. An Articulated Cuff eliminates shell distortion when the boot is flexed and increases heel hold. The 3D Molded Tongue improves comfort, fit and flex. High Density Evolution Foam Outsole is lightweight and absorbs big impacts. Level 2 Liner • 100% Heat Moldable Intuition Liners • Dual Density Intuition Soft Touch foam for comfort, warmth & support • Internal anatomical foam overlays in heel for optimal heel hold • External overlays for support and response • Integrated Velcro Closure reduces bulk and pressure points Level 2 Footbed • Moulded Ortholite provides spring-back technology, retaining 95% of its thickness over time • Lightweight providing optimum performance • Foam contains recycled rubber powder to TR32D LIGHTLY • Mesh topsheet for comfort If you are looking for a supportive boot that doesn’t drain all of your energy just doing them up, then this is it. The BOA Closures allow you to tighten the boot precisely and are incredibly easy to fasten and release. Being at the stiffer end of the scale in terms of flex so they are best suited to strong riders or those that want a boot that won’t fold in half – in other words one that is supportive all day long. A great choice for seasonaires. Is it for me? Best suited intermediate to advanced snowboarders that ride from first to last lift. A great choice for seasonaires.

Featuring most of the tech found on K2’s top of the line womens boot (the Contour) The Sapera features Conda liner retention, Boa Coiler lacing, fully heat mouldable intuition liners and lightweight outsole construction. These are features and benefits often not found on boots that cost considerably more, yet with all the build quality we’ve come to know and love from K2. A perfect boot for almost any female rider. Specification: Boa Coiler Lacing Conda Liner Laing Intuition Control Foam 3D liners Phy Light outsoles with Harshmellow 3D Formed EVA foot beds with Harshmellow inserts 3D Formed Tongue Micro Articulating Cuff Flex: 5 K2 was the first snowboard company to introduce Boa lacing systems. Twist the Boa dial on the front of your boot tongue, and the boot will evenly tighten. Push the button in, and the ratchet releases, and your boots loosen. The new Coiler version will even automatically retract the slack in your loose laces. Easy to use with gloves on, no more tangled laces, and if you have any concerns over the strength of the cable, don’t. They are strooooong. Conda Lacing Systems are a godsend. They allow you to adjust the tightness and hold of your inner laces, without having to loosen your outer laces. Pull at the toggle on the side of your boot cuff, and the internal lacing will pull your heel back in to your boot for added control. Aching feet? Try releasing some of that tension to give your swollen feet a bit of respite. Intuition Liners are highly regarded custom mouldable liners, using Ultralon Foam. Fully mouldable either in store as part of our free boot fitting process, or on the hill through the heat from your body. Intuition Control Foam 3D liners use high and standard density Intuition Ultralon foam for superior fit and support. They also feature internal and external ‘J’ bars for maximum ankle and heel hold. Insoles are constructed of 3D moulded Dual EVA with Harshmellow inserts for added comfort. Phylon is an extremely grippy and light, but has historically not been quite as durable as traditional rubber soles. The Phy-Light Outsoles have been constructed of the most durable Phylon available with Harshmellow inserts to give a lightweight, comfortable and strong boot sole construction. 3D Formed EVA Foot Beds with Harshmellow are engineered to provide excellent support, while the Harshmellow inserts provide cushioning and comfort. 3D Formed Tongue wraps the shape of the leg and foot and is made from one continuous piece of material helping to maintain the integrity of the flex. Micro Articulating Cuff reduces ‘blow out’ in the ankle area when the boot is flexed. The Sapera is a seriously good boot and it is easy to see what you get for your money with features packed on top of more features. This lightweight intermediate-advanced boot is primarily designed to offer the perfect fit for the vast majority of riders’ feet. Given the excellent build quality, dedication to proper fit and inclusion of so many genuinely useful features, it is hard to find a reason to buy any other boot. Is it for me? Mid-flex with fantastic fit improving features, the Sapera are aimed at intermediate to advanced riders but aren’t too stiff for the beginner that wants a boot they won’t progress out of.
The Ray Lara is a real beauty. The Dupont Surlyn Highback combined with the girppy and hardwearing Conweb outsole improve both the performance and lifespan of the boot, making this soft-ish female specific boot one of (if not the) best options in its price range. Specification: Comfort Flex Liners Dupont Surlyn Highbacks Powerstrap SCL Single Laces Pro Flex Conweb Outsole Flex: 3/10 Features: Comfort Flex Liners will make your feel happy from the first time you slip them on. Designed to firmly hold feet in place whilst providing the maximum in comfort. Dupont Surlyn Highbacks form the core material when constructing the boot. Adding this flexible, yet durable plastic to the back of the boot drastically improves responsiveness and durability. A Velcro Power Strap around the top of the boot ensures a secure fit right to the top of tongue. SCL Single Laces offers one of the fastest and most efficient lacing solutions. The lace crosses in the boots instep area to increase heel hold. Pro Flex provides the perfect blend of flex and stability. The flex zone in the joint area offers maximum support whilst eliminating bulging. Conweb Outsole features a hexagonal tread pattern for secure hold in every direction. An integrated nylon shank improves torsion control by transmitting forces throughout the sole. Conweb provides the perfect mixture of cushion, contact and control. The Ray Lara is a superb boot for its price range. When put side by side with its competitors it’s clear to see what fantastic value they are. Quality outsoles, liners, attention to detail and manufacturing quality and all things that we take for granted when dealing with Deeluxe. Is it for me? With a fairly soft flex (3/10) they would make an ideal first boot and a fantastic park boot if you were looking to tweak out those tricks. They are also a great choice for the majority of resort riders, where comfort is key.

The womens TM-Two boots have the same specs as the mens but in a female specific form. With a flex rating towards the higher end of the scale (7/10) the TM-Two is a solid and supportive boot for those looking for some real performance. With some great fit features such as the Tongue Tension System it’s no wonder they are the number one choice for the pro team (TM stands for ‘Team Model’). Specification: Performance Fit – Medium to hard flex for best possible performance Level 3 Liner 100% Heat Moldable Intuition Liners Dual Density Intuition Soft Touch foam for comfort, warmth & support Internal anatomical foam overlays in heel for optimal heel hold External Power Wrap overlays for support and response Integrated Velcro Closure reduces bulk and pressure points Level 3 Footbed Moulded PU Footbed for ultimate comfort Dual density PU pod in the heel for impact protection Moulded TPU Heel cradle and arch support Mesh topsheet for comfort Flex (1-soft, 10-stiff): 7 Features We’ve all heard of using air bags in soles to provide cushioning, 32 uses System G2 Gel instead, which is less affected by temperature changes than airbags and will not bottom out or pop under impact. 3-D Molded Tongue – Varies in stiffness depending on the boot giving a customised flex and wraps your foot for easier lacing and better heel hold. The Tongue Tension System is a very cleaver yet simple bit of tech. It is basically a lace loop that is runs from the outside, through the shell, to the tongue so when you tighten your laces it automatically pulls the tongue down and around your foot centralising it and improving the fit. In order to drastically reduce the weight of their boots, Thirty Two use an alternative to having a traditional (heavy) rubber outsole. 32 boots with STI Evolution Foam are 15-40% lighter than previous seasons, remain the lightest in the industry and provide better cushioning than traditional foam material. 100% Heat Moldable Intuition Liners – Come down to our show room to buy your 32’s and get them heat moulded for a custom fit. Articulating Cuff boots have two distinct areas to the boot; the clog (lower section) and the cuff (top section) When you flex the boot, the join between these two areas can often pinch and distort. 32 boots with an articulating cuff eliminate this issue by allowing the top half of the boot to flex freely without distorting the lower section. Lots of companies only produce the outer shell of the boot in whole sizes and use different sized liners to create half sizes. This boot has 1:1 Liner to Outsole Fit so the Shell and liner are true whole and half sizes. The Women’s TM-Two are a favourite with the Thirty Two team riders and with us at Bliss Snowboards. The tongue tension system really helps to lock the foot down and traditional laces actually allow for most customisable fit. They are very lightweight and still provide high end support and durability for women that ride from first to last chair.

An extremely high quality boot aimed at the discerning female freerider. Most at home in the backcountry, this stiff boot offers support, comfort and performance to create the ultimate all-mountain boot. Fully heat mouldable Thermo Liners, asymmetric flex and Surlyn Highbacks ensures that these boots perform in all conditions, they’ll outlast the competition too. Specification: Thermo Flex Liners Dupont Surlyn Highbacks D-Tex Membrane Power Strap Section Control Lacing Asym Flex Optional TPS Shields Conweb Flex: 6/10 Features: Thermo Flex Liners are heat moulded to your feet. Unlike many other ‘fully mouldable’ boot liners that claim to mould using the heat of your feet alone, the Deeluxe thermo liners are heated using a specialist boot fitter’s oven, and achieve a genuinely custom fit. We recommend that all thermo liners are fitted either in store as part of our free boot fitting service, or at the very least heat moulded by a professional boot fitter for the optimum fit. Thermo Flex Liners feature a Heel Harness that wraps around your ankle, much like an ankle brace to provide firm, yet comfortable support within your liner. A Velcro shell fixation prevents the liner from moving within the shell, allowing for a consistent and strong fit every time you put your boots on. These liners have E-lacing, which is a super strong, low friction lacing system designed to be comfortable and secure. Dupont Surlyn Highbacks form the core material when constructing the boot. Adding this flexible, yet durable plastic to the back of the boot drastically improves responsiveness and durability. D-Tex Membrane is the proprietary waterproof and breathable membrane form Deeluxe to ensure your feel stay dry and warm all day long. A Velcro Power Strap around the top of the boot ensures a secure fit right to the top of tongue. Section Control Lacing allows you to quickly adjust the tightness of the boot in three distinct zones (Forefoot, heel, calf). Toggle operated with a locking catch, they are super easy and fast to get dialed in for the perfect fit. The refined asymmetrical Asym Flex supports the natural movement of your feet, providing comfort with lateral and medial support. TPS Shields are optional accessories. They are effectively a secondary boot tongue; available in medium or stiff flex options, which stiffen the boot, improving support and performance. Conweb Outsole features a hexagonal tread pattern for secure hold in every direction. An integrated nylon shank improves torsion control by transmitting forces throughout the sole. Conweb provides the perfect mixture of cushion, contact and control.
